5225259s Pauls Cathedral (coloured photo) by English Photographer, (19th century); Private Collection; (add.info.:s Pauls Cathedral. Illustration for The Album of Coloured Views of London (Woodbury, c 1905). Photographs appear to be late 19th century, and colouring c 1905.); © Look and Learn
